About One-Syllable Names

One-syllable names pack a lot of personality into a single beat. With 4,498 options, these short and sweet names are easy to pronounce, pair beautifully with longer middle or last names, and leave a lasting impression. From classic choices like Grace and James to unique options from various cultures, one-syllable names are a timeless choice for modern parents.
